The SIMULIA 3DEXPERIENCE Simulation Model Build Engineer (SBE) Role is focused on the creation, build, and preparation of large and detailed finite element models, for structural simulation across a wide range of industry applications. The role employs automated meshing and assembly techniques and collaborative inputs from design, modeling, and simulation teams.
To build next generation automobiles, aircraft, ships, engines and e-batteries, model-based engineering requires a modern sophisticated platform to manage the complexities of automated meshing, multiple model configurations, and the connections and physics of these structural assemblies. Many structural simulations depend on smart, efficient, well-organized modeling of these assemblies. often requiring multiple finite element representation (FEMrep) variations in the assembly components – e.g. detailed vs coarse mesh, supplier solver mesh vs native design-generated mesh, lumped mass of an engine block, distributed fuel mass, etc – and the ease of interchangeability of these FEMreps, and re-useability of design data. Many manufacturers streamline their digital modeling process with specialized teams dedicated to pre-simulation preparation of detailed and/or large complex assemblies.
The Simulation Model Build Engineer supplies the same modeling applications as flagship role Structural Analysis Engineer, and its extension Composite Structures Analysis Engineer – except packaged without the scenario procedures and simulation set-ups, and provided at a lower cost. Simulation Model Build Engineer is particularly suited to organizations where significant meshing and auto-meshing is required, in parallel with analysis activity in the product development process.

Simulation Model Build Engineer Benefits
- Provide structures modelling and assembly for T&M, A&D, and other strategic Industry process experiences;
- Build finite element models efficiently using meshing rules, managing subassembly connections,and generating weld connections re-using engineering design data;
- Manage sub-assemblies and utilize automated assembly connections modeling; abstraction of design-associative shapes for simulation, and ease of mesh re-generation;
- Collaborative model management for building and sharing models particularly suited for large assemblies.
Simulation Model Build Engineer Highlights
- Rules-based meshing for multi-attribute applications and defined best practices.
- Fully automated mid-surface extraction, mesh generation, and mesh re-generation.
- Import and export of Abaqus and Nastran models with featuring options for modifiability, native mesh replacement, and re-connection.
- Multiple part representations for multi-attribute workflows and different simulation configurations, in same 3DEXPERIENCE data model.
- Composites modeling with design links to all 3 CATIA Composite definitions: Ply, Zone, and Grid.
